OLD RIVER ELEMENTARY SCHOOL
Old River Elementary is a Title I public elementary school that is part of the Downey Unified school district, located in Downey, CA with about 711 students offering grade levels from 4th Grade to 5th Grade. Student demographics can be found below.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 23 teachers, Old River Elementary has a student/teacher ratio of about 30: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.

School Demographics for 711 students
The primary ethnicity of students attending OLD RIVER ELEMENTARY SCHOOL is predominantly Hispanic/Latino, representing about 91% of the student body.
- Hispanic/Latino
- 91.0%
- White
- 4.2%
- Black or African American
- 2.7%
- Asian
- 1.7%
- Two or more races
- 0.3%
-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islander
- 0.1%
- Female
- 49.2%
- Male
- 50.8%
